24 Must-List Java APIs: Boost Your Code Like Never Before

Ever wondered how developers behind major U.S. tech platforms achieve faster, cleaner, and more scalable applications? The growing focus on performance, maintainability, and seamless integration has spotlighted a critical tool: powerful Java APIs that elevate code quality. Whether you’re building enterprise systems, mobile backend services, or cloud-native applications, these 24 essential Java APIs are transforming how developers write efficient, future-ready software.

Why Java APIs Matter Now in the U.S. Tech Ecosystem
American tech teams increasingly demand tools that streamline development cycles, reduce technical debt, and ensure cross-platform compatibility. With the rise of microservices, AI-driven integrations, and high-traffic web apps, leveraging optimized, well-designed APIs has shifted from optional to imperative. Developers now turn to targeted Java APIs not just for performance, but as enablers of innovation, security, and collaboration across distributed teams.

Understanding the Context

How 24 Must-List Java APIs Actually Enhance Code Quality
These APIs provide structured ways to manage common programming challenges—from asynchronous processing and data manipulation to secure authentication and resource optimization. By integrating these tools, developers gain reusable, battle-tested components that cut redundancy, minimize bugs, and simplify complex workflows. They empower teams to focus on core logic while relying on robust ecosystems designed for real-world scalability.

  1. CompletableFuture – Master async programming with non-blocking, chainable callbacks
  2. Stream API (Java 8+) – Process collections efficiently with declarative transformations
  3. Project Reactor – Build reactive applications that handle high-throughput, non-blocking calls
  4. Spring WebFlux – Serve dynamic content with reactive, event-driven backends
  5. java.net.http.HttpClient – Make modern HTTP requests with simplified, async support
  6. java.nio.channels – Optimize I/O operations through efficient channel-based communication
  7. Garbage Collector Diagnostic Tools (G1GC, CMS) – Monitor and fine-tune memory performance proactively
  8. Java Concurrency Utilities (Executors, Semaphores) – Manage thread pools and synchronized tasks safely
  9. **JSON-B (jav

🔗 Related Articles You Might Like:

📰 First, transformed coordinates: (45, 58). 📰 #### 1145Question: A science educator designs a 3D model consisting of a cylinder with radius $ r $ and height $ 2r $, capped by a hemisphere of the same radius. What is the ratio of the volume of the hemisphere to the cylinder? 📰 Question: A linguist studies a symmetrical symbol composed of a square and a semicircle, where the semicircles diameter equals the squares side length $ s $. What is the ratio of the semicircles area to the squares area? 📰 Gamers Paradise Free Online Game Websites Youve Been Searching For 7322152 📰 Notino The Shocking Strategy Creating Hype Across The Internet 7083771 📰 Scrub Pants That Make You Look Effortlessly Confidentyou Must Try Them 7239362 📰 Oscars Outfits 6696175 📰 Bubble Numbers That Make Counting Sound Like Magic Try It Today 8292747 📰 Unifier Oracle Revealed The Ultimate Tool To Dominate Any Game 4351751 📰 How Long Is Gamescom 2025 6004170 📰 Knuckles The Echidna Sa2 Upgrades 2723850 📰 Shocking Update Ry Share Price Is Surgingheres Why You Need To Watch This Now 7483947 📰 This Surprising Pattern At The 200 Day Sp Ma Will Change How You Tradedont Get Left Behind 9166314 📰 Free Apps And Games 1588286 📰 Rental Cars San Antonio 8694353 📰 Can Vin Diesel Be Gay Experts Analyze Clues That Changed Everything 9430542 📰 What Butters Stotch Has Been Hiding Million Views Dark Secrets Revealed 6490144 📰 Chorioamnionitis 913050